Why did the GeneratePhonemes method change in GrammarKit and VoiceMarkupKit?

Last reviewed: 9/10/2007

FAQ Article ID: F090706

Phoneme Generation

The original GeneratePhonemes method in GrammarKit and VoiceMarkupKit utilized SAPI 5 to generate pronunciations from words.

LexiconKit 2 introduces support for SAPI 4, SAPI 5, and Cepstral Swift phoneme generation. This new capability is part of the Chant Developer Workbench class library that is shared across the Chant component libraries.

The new method format enables GrammarKit and LexiconKit to enjoy the added benefit of phoneme generation across speech engines in a consistent and efficient way.